Yerima: As President, I will appoint Ministers of Muslim Affairs, Christian Affairs

Senator Sani Yerima, a former governor of Zamfara State, has joined the 2023 presidential race on the platform of the All Progressives Congress (APC), with a pledge to   holistically address the country’s security challenges.

Yerima  spoke on Friday in Abuja,  when Senator Bala Adamu, Director-General, Yerima Support Organisation, presented the APC Expression of Interest and Nomination forms to contest the 2023 presidential election to him.

He said that  if elected as the country’s next president in 2023, he would create a Ministry of Religious Affairs to address issues of social and religious decadence in the society.

“We will use our Christian and Islamic clerics to ensure that decorum is brought back to the society.

“We will create a Ministry of Religious Affairs so that we have a Minister of Muslim Affairs and a Minister of Christian Affairs.

“We will make sure that the leadership of the Bishops and serving clerics truly appreciate God,” he said.

Yerima said section 38 of the country’s Constitution granted Nigerians freedom of religion, to worship alone or in community with others, in private or in public.

He added that God did not  make a mistake to create Nigerians together as Christians and Muslims.

He said if elected as the country’s next president in 2023, his administration would fight issues of ignorance and ensure that the people were properly educated.

“Under my administration, every Nigerian child must go to school.

“We will have free education and establish a functional students’ loan board to make financial resources available to every poor or rich Nigerian child to access education,” he said.

Yerima commended the President Muhammadu Buhari administration for its fight against insecurity and terrorism in the country.

According to him, gone are the days when people were  screened before entering Churches and Mosques.

He said he would approve community policing across the federation to address insecurity and acts of terrorism in the country, especially in the North East.

He said the details of his programmes  would be made public in due time, adding that:”the take home is that Yerima will fight security, poverty and ignorance among Nigerians”.

Adamu, the Director-General Yerima Support Organisations, said the forms were purchased for Yerima through contributions from his different support groups from across the federation.

Present at the event were, Muslim and Christian clerics,  Yerima support organisations and women and youth representatives from  across the federation.

The APC expression of interest and nomination forms are being sold for N100 million for presidential aspirants while governorship aspirants are paying N50 million for the forms.

Alhaji Sulaiman Arugugu, APC National Organising Secretary, said 241 aspirants had purchased the party’s senatorial forms, 821 for the House of Representatives and 1,505  for the 36 Houses of Assembly.
